Yash Raj Films, MSM Motion Pictures Team Up for Piku

Mumbai — MSM Motion Pictures, a division of Multi Screen Media Pvt. Ltd., has partnered with India’s leading film production and distribution giant, Yash Raj Films, for the worldwide theatrical distribution of their upcoming family comedy drama “Piku,” directed by Shoojit Sircar.

The move further strengthens the 20-year association of YRF and MSM Pvt. Ltd. (which also owns Sony Entertainment Television, for whom YRF had made television shows) and will ensure that YRF’s distribution network takes this film to not just domestic and established international audiences, but also to non-traditional markets globally.

A quirky take on a father-daughter relationship, the film brings Amitabh Bachchan, Deepika Padukone and Irrfan Khan together for the first time. Moushumi Chatterjee and Jishu Sengupta portray supporting roles and Bachchanwill be seen as a long-haired Bengali man with a big belly.

This is also Padukone’s first standalone title role. The film has been co-produced by MSM Motion Pictures along with Saraswati Creations and Rising Sun Films.
